[QUOTE="ajanders, post: 4074542, member: 3271"] [b]Peace Dividends[/b] A few days after you arrive in Sharn, a messenger from Sivis house comes to the Shard to invite you all to a meeting at the branch where you collected your rewards. You follow him back to another Sivis waiting room, where a senior Sivis employee informs you your peace dividends have arrived. You are each presented with a neat little wooden box that bears your name: like a nice watch box. Inside Rethlin's box is a ring made of flametouched iron bearing a flame that glows like a silver spark. An accompanying note indicates this is a Flamebearer's Ring: it indicates the ring has been blessed by the senior priest of the Flame in Sharn as righteously forged for an honorable cause. Once a day Rethlin may invoke the flame of the ring, causing it to go dark. For the rest of his turn, a single weapon he holds (or his unarmed strike) is considered both magic and good aligned for the purposes of overcoming the damage resistance of an evil creature, as well as for hitting an incorporeal evil creature.. Rethlin may expend a turn undead attempt as a standard action to relight the ring, restoring its power. Inside Zook's box is an elaborately pierced cube of copper and silver...a Menger sponge. The longer Zook looks at it, the more levels he can see: he can verify it's at least a level 7 sponge...then he gets dizzy and decides to stop. It acts as a first level pearl of power. Veyk's box contains a roll of fine silk line coiled in a loop with a half twist: it's coiled into a Moebius strip. Veyk starts unwinding it, only to discover it just...keeps unwinding. There should be only three to four feet of rope in the coil, but he unreels nearly 500 feet before he feels any resistance. The rope appears to be normal silk climbing line: it does cut, but the bit that's cut off evaporates like smoke. And that's it! [/QUOTE]
